Plan for logistics park at petrochem facility

Plan for logistics park at petrochem facility Updated: Updated: Minister issues letters of allotment to 17 units Share Article AAA Chief Minister Pinarayi Vijayan speaking at the foundation stone laying ceremony for the petrochemicals park at Ambalamugal in Kochi through videoconferencing on Tuesday.   Minister issues letters of allotment to 17 units The array of industrial units coming up at the petrochemicals park here, for which Chief Minister Pinarayi Vijayan laid the foundation on Tuesday, includes a logistics park, neopentyl glycol plant, PVC pipe-making and PVC foam units, besides a sulphur processing facility. The petrochemicals park is coming up on 229 acres, acquired from the public sector Fertilizers and Chemicals Travancore (FACT) at Ambalamugal, close to BPCL’s Kochi refinery.

CM to lay foundation for petrochemicals park today

CM to lay foundation for petrochemicals park today Updated: Updated: Park to utilise raw materials from BPCL Kochi Refinery Share Article Park to utilise raw materials from BPCL Kochi Refinery Chief Minister Pinarayi Vijayan will lay the foundation for the long-pending petrochemicals park here on Tuesday. Industries Minister E.P. Jayarajan will preside over the event, according to a press release from the minister’s office. The petrochemicals park will utilise raw materials from the expanded facility of the Bharat Petroleum Corporation’s Kochi Refinery. The park is being set up under the supervision of Kerala Industrial Infrastructure Development Corporation (Kinfra).

Meet held on Thrikkakara drinking water crisis

Meet held on Thrikkakara drinking water crisis Updated: Updated: Share Article K. Krishnankutty   Water Resources Minister K. Krishnankutty has asked Kerala Water Authority technical member G. Sreekumar to immediately submit a report on the feasibility of using water from the storage facility of Fertilisers and Chemicals Travancore (FACT) at Ambalamedu to resolve the drinking water crisis in the Thrikkakara Assembly constituency. Water storage According to information made available by P.T. Thomas, MLA, Thrikkakara, a meeting to address the drinking water issue also decided to ask the Ernakulam district administration or the municipality to make available sufficient land for the construction of two water tanks for storage of as much as 50 lakh litres of water.

Agri-related stks in focus; FACT, Madras Fertilizers hit 20% upper circuit

Shares of agri-related companies, including agrochemicals and fertilisers, were in focus as demand for the procurement of fertilizers has been promising due to surplus reservoirs levels, record-high Kharif crop sowing and plentiful rainfall during the monsoon season. Among individual stocks, Fertilizers & Chemicals Travancore (FACT) and Madras Fertilizers were locked at 20 per cent upper circuit limits at Rs 76.05 and Rs 25.65, respectively. These stocks are also quoting at their 52-week high levels. That apart, Southern Petrochemicals, Zuari Global, Deepak Fertilisers & Petrochemicals Corporation and Rashtriya Chemicals & Fertilisers (RCF) from the fertilizers sector rallied up to 12 per cent on the BSE. PI Industries, UPL and Rallies India from the agrochemicals sector jumped between 4 per cent and 6 per cent on the BSE. In comparison, the S&P BSE Sensex was up 1 per cent at 48,575 at 01:14 pm.

Bengaluru s 2 8 lakh households have opted for piped gas: Karnataka CM BS Yediyurappa

Synopsis The city has access to piped gas through the Dhabol-Bengaluru gas pipeline and is now supplying gas to 25,000 households, he said at the launch of the Kochi-Mangaluru natural gas pipeline project. The Centre approved the Gail project to supply gas from Kochi LNG terminal to Mangaluru and Bengaluru in 2010 but till 2016, only 48 km was completed. The project was revived in 2016. Bengaluru: Karnataka chief minister BS Yediyurappa on Tuesday said about 2.8 lakh households in Bengaluru had so far opted for piped cooking gas connection. Authorities have developed infrastructure to connect 1.68 lakh households with piped gas in Bengaluru, he said. The city has access to piped gas through the Dhabol-Bengaluru gas pipeline and is now supplying gas to 25,000 households, he said at the launch of the Kochi-Mangaluru natural gas pipeline project.
